Class JsonConfigurationHandle.Builder<B extends JsonConfigurationHandle.Builder<B>>

java.lang.Object
org.mvplugins.multiverse.core.config.handle.BaseConfigurationHandle.Builder<com.dumptruckman.bukkit.configuration.json.JsonConfiguration,B>
org.mvplugins.multiverse.core.config.handle.FileConfigurationHandle.Builder<com.dumptruckman.bukkit.configuration.json.JsonConfiguration,B>
org.mvplugins.multiverse.inventories.config.handle.JsonConfigurationHandle.Builder<B>
Type Parameters:
B - The type of the builder.
Enclosing class:
JsonConfigurationHandle

public static class JsonConfigurationHandle.Builder<B extends JsonConfigurationHandle.Builder<B>> extends org.mvplugins.multiverse.core.config.handle.FileConfigurationHandle.Builder<com.dumptruckman.bukkit.configuration.json.JsonConfiguration,B>
  • Field Summary

    Fields inherited from class org.mvplugins.multiverse.core.config.handle.FileConfigurationHandle.Builder

    configPath

    Fields inherited from class org.mvplugins.multiverse.core.config.handle.BaseConfigurationHandle.Builder

    logger, migrator, nodes
  • Constructor Summary

    Constructors
    Modifier
    Constructor
    Description
    protected
    Builder(@NotNull Path configPath, @NotNull org.mvplugins.multiverse.core.config.node.NodeGroup nodes)
     
  • Method Summary

    Modifier and Type
    Method
    Description

    Methods inherited from class org.mvplugins.multiverse.core.config.handle.FileConfigurationHandle.Builder

    self

    Methods inherited from class org.mvplugins.multiverse.core.config.handle.BaseConfigurationHandle.Builder

    logger, logger, migrator

    Methods inherited from class java.lang.Object

    cl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
  • Constructor Details

    • Builder

      protected Builder(@NotNull @NotNull Path configPath, @NotNull @NotNull org.mvplugins.multiverse.core.config.node.NodeGroup nodes)
  • Method Details

    • build

      @NotNull public @NotNull JsonConfigurationHandle build()
      Specified by:
      build in class org.mvplugins.multiverse.core.config.handle.FileConfigurationHandle.Builder<com.dumptruckman.bukkit.configuration.json.JsonConfiguration,B extends JsonConfigurationHandle.Builder<B>>